Output c80529135cff1ae524d3361e5cc9ebc3b111640a335d856746f646cc7fe7c1f4:17

value
1630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84be0c108044857c0d542cbc3b5330cd0b596295 OP_EQUAL
address
3Dntna5swXVDayTHgrS6VicWzK8TEXiTYt
transaction
c80529135cff1ae524d3361e5cc9ebc3b111640a335d856746f646cc7fe7c1f4
confirmations
346767
spent
true